The prognostic significance of large vessel occlusion in stroke patients treated by intravenous thrombolysis

Abstract: According to guidelines, to shorten the treatment window, acute ischaemic stroke (AIS) treatment by intra venous thrombolysis (IVT) can be done based on the results of head computed tomography (CT) without contrast. The impact of large vessel occlusion (LVO) on computed tomography angiography (CTA) in stroke prognosis in patients treated IVT or IVT and mechanical thrombectomy (MT), where indicated, has not yet been studied systema tically.
